What drives the price: generic vs. brand, tablet vs. suspension?
Cost often changes due to:
- Formulation: tablets are usually cheaper than specialty liquid forms.
- Dosage/strength: higher strengths can cost more per bottle even if the per-day cost is similar.
- Package size: larger quantities typically reduce the per-day or per-tablet cost.
- Pharmacy and location: pricing can differ by retailer and ZIP code.
- Insurance or discount programs: copays and discount card pricing can significantly change what you pay.

Can you reduce the cost with generics or alternatives?
If you’re currently prescribed a brand product, switching to a generic griseofulvin (if clinically appropriate) is often the biggest lever for cost. If cost remains high for the exact formulation (for example, suspension), your prescriber/pharmacist may be able to match the dose with a tablet strength that’s cheaper or more widely stocked.
